    In today’s talk, I discuss how guilt can be a persistent and debilitating burden, draining your energy and overshadowing your life. For years, I've carried guilt for every mistake, hurtful action, and unmet expectation, believing I didn't deserve happiness or forgiveness. Guilt deceives you, making you believe you're only as good as your worst moments and that you're beyond redemption.However, guilt only holds power if you let it. The key to overcoming it is to confront it, own your actions, and then let it go. This process isn't about ignoring your mistakes but acknowledging them and understanding that you deserve a second chance.Forgiveness is crucial—forgiving yourself and recognizing that everyone is flawed. Your mistakes are part of your story, not the entire narrative. It's essential to learn from them, make amends where possible, and accept that some things can't be fixed. But living in the shadow of your past helps no one.Understand that you are more than your worst moments. You are capable of growth, love, and change. Forgive yourself, learn from your past, and don't let it hold you back.     In today's talk, I address the issue of control and its impact on our lives and relationships. We've often been told to take charge of everything, but trying to control every aspect of life and others is unrealistic and toxic. Micromanaging leads to stress, failed relationships, and stifled creativity.Focusing on controlling our reactions, attitudes, and efforts is more effective. Trust is essential in healthy relationships; trying to control a partner only builds resentment. By creating supportive environments and allowing others to grow independently, we foster resilience and innovation.Accepting what we can't control reduces stress and promotes self-kindness. To start letting go, recognize the limits of your control, practice empathy and trust, and embrace uncertainty.     In today’s talk, I discuss how feeling inadequate is a common and deeply distressing experience, often fueled by a relentless inner voice that undermines your confidence and potential. This mindset can trap you in a cycle of self-doubt, draining your energy and joy. To overcome it, first, acknowledge its presence. Admit to yourself that you feel this way, but recognize that these feelings aren't necessarily true.Investigate the origins of your self-doubt—whether they stem from societal pressures, family expectations, or your inner critic. Challenge these sources and their validity.Surround yourself with supportive people who affirm your worth and help silence your inner critic. Take proactive steps, even small ones, to build confidence through action and accomplishments. Celebrate your successes, no matter how minor, as evidence of your capabilities.Treat yourself with kindness and compassion, accepting that everyone makes mistakes and that imperfection is part of being human. Rather than striving for perfection, focus on progress.Remember, you are enough as you are.     In today’s talk, I discuss how many people chase happiness the wrong way by tolerating toxic relationships, soul-sucking jobs, and unhealthy comparisons. This often leads to feelings of emptiness and unfulfillment. To achieve real happiness, you must make significant changes:Cut Out Toxicity: Set boundaries with negative people, leave harmful jobs and relationships, and stop comparing yourself to others, especially on social media.Pursue Your Passions: Identify what truly excites you—whether it's creating, helping others, or pursuing a meaningful mission—and make time for it, even if it means saying no to other commitments.Prioritize Self-Care: Take care of your body, mind, and spirit by eating well, exercising, sleeping enough, and allowing yourself to rest and recharge. Be kind to yourself and learn to set boundaries to protect your well-being.Stay Present: Focus on the present moment instead of dwelling on the past or stressing about the future. Enjoy the simple pleasures of life without distractions.Finding true happiness requires courage, self-awareness, and a willingness to change.
